Help needed for local Blast2GO Database Installation on Mac system

Hello and good day everyone,

I'd like to install local Blast2GO database into my desktop. It is mac os x operating system. I already followed the 'Step-by-Step Description' provided on the blast2go website.

Actually, this is what I did:

  1. Download this zip file "local_b2g_db" and unzip it
  2. Install a MySQL Database Server
  3. Download and unzip the following 4 files:
    • go_201405-assocdb-data
    • gene_info
    • gene2accession
    • idmapping.tb

After these three steps were finished, I moved all these files into my working directory at /Users/redspider/b2g. Then I used a script as follows as outlined here to import the data:

#!/bin/sh
godbname=go_201405-assocdb-data
dbname=b2gdb         
dbuser=root                          
dbpass=test123                 
dbhost=localhost                       
dbport=3306                            
path=/Users/redspider/b2g

echo 1. Create the DB Tables and user
mysql -h$dbhost -P$dbport -u$dbuser -p$dbpass < b2gdb.sql

echo 2. Import $godbname
mysql -h$dbhost -P$dbport -u$dbuser -p$dbpass $dbname < $godbname

echo 3. Import gene2accession
mysql -h$dbhost -P$dbport -u$dbuser -p$dbpass $dbname -e"LOAD DATA LOCAL INFILE '$path"/gene2accession"' INTO TABLE gene2accession FIELDS TERMINATED BY '\t' LINES TERMINATED BY '\n';"

echo 4. Import gene_info
mysql -h$dbhost -P$dbport -u$dbuser -p$dbpass $dbname -e"LOAD DATA LOCAL INFILE '$path"/gene_info"' INTO TABLE gene_info FIELDS TERMINATED BY '\t' LINES TERMINATED BY '\n';"

echo 5. Import idmapping.tb
java -cp .:mysql-connector-java-5.0.8-bin.jar: ImportIdMapping $path/idmapping.tb $dbhost:$dbport $dbname blast2go blast4it
echo All data imported.

Unfortunately, I've been getting stuck at 'echo 2'. The problem was that mysql seemed to quit automatically just after ~30 min once the script started (the following information showed the database/table status when the process halted).
